Unmatched Course Density and Variety

Scottsdale has over 200 public-accessible golf courses in the greater metro, many within 20–30 minutes of Old Town.

  • Desert layouts: Think Troon North, We-Ko-Pa, and Eagle Mountain
  • Parkland-style escapes: Like Papago or Arizona Grand
  • Quick 9s & execs: For casual crews and arrival-day warmups

Year-Round Golf Weather

Golf in shorts while your buddies back home shovel snow.

Scottsdale thrives with 330+ sunny days per year, cool desert mornings in winter, and late-season deals in summer.

Seasonal highlights:

  • Winter (Nov–Feb): Peak overseed season and perfect temps
  • Spring (Mar–May): Mild mornings, desert blooms, and packed tee sheets
  • Fall (Sept–Oct): Great rates and golden hour rounds
  • Summer (Jun–Aug): Hot deals and early tee times

World-Class Golf Resorts

Stay-and-play is the next level in Scottsdale. The resorts here cater directly to golf travelers, with on-site courses, spa setups, and built-in trip flexibility.

Top picks:

  • Fairmont Scottsdale Princess + TPC Scottsdale
  • Boulders Resort
  • Talking Stick Resort

These spots anchor trips for guys' groups, mixed couples weekends, or corporate golf retreats.
